Error 404 Doodle Icon Set Vol 1 – Web Error, UI UX & System Failure Illustration
This Error 404 Doodle Icon Set Vol 1 features a collection of expressive hand-drawn icons designed to represent website errors, system failures, and broken user experiences. The set includes visuals such as 404 pages, warning alerts, crashed devices, offline states, and error notifications.
Designed in a playful yet clean doodle style with bold red accents, these icons are perfect for UI/UX design, SaaS platforms, web applications, landing pages, error screens, and developer tools. The illustrations help transform frustrating system messages into engaging and user-friendly visual experiences.
Ideal for designers and developers working on error pages, troubleshooting interfaces, system alerts, and onboarding flows, this icon pack adds personality and clarity to digital products.

- How can I unzip product files?
PC: To extract a single file or folder, double-click the compressed folder to open it. Then, drag the file or folder from the compressed folder to a new location. To extract the entire contents of the compressed folder, right-click the folder, click Extract All, and then follow the instructions.
Mac: Double click the .zip file, then search for the product folder or product file.
